On This Date in Delaware, November 13... 1732 John Dickinson, future governor (1781-1782) and Signer of the US Constitution, was born in Trappe, Maryland. 1839 Land was bought at West RailRoad Avenue and Adams Streets for the Prospect AME Church in Georgetown. The same spot later served as a school for African American children. 1925 What Price Glory, the World War I play by Laurence Stallings and Maxwell Anderson, was perfomed in Wilmingtons Playhouse. Prices for seats ranged from 50¢ to $2.50. 1942 Charles Leonard Caulk, Jr., Seaman 2nd Class from Wilmington, perished when his ship the USS Juneau was sunk off Guadalcanal in the Pacific. Todays facts were compiled by historian Roger Martin archives.delaware.gov/thisday.shtml
